Page 21: Rs485
RS485 interface features ESD protection with internal network termination resistor and fail-safe polarization network. Terminal block 560R PIN-3 Processor RS485 DIR - CTS 120R module transceiver PIN-4 560R contact@webdyn.com | webdyn.com V1.0 subject to changes | Webdyn © by Flexitron Group...
Page 22: Digital Inputs
To activate any input externally, it has to be shorted to V- input on pin 2 of terminal block so it is recommended to use external dry-contact type devices, as relays or open-drain/collector transistors. Page 38: Real Time Clock (Rtc)
RTC power backup is based on a supercapacitor to allow the system to keep it operating for a time when external power supply is removed. Processor Module 0x68 + contact@webdyn.com | webdyn.com V1.0 subject to changes | Webdyn © by Flexitron Group...
